    Hello folks. Hopefully, someone here will know how to address this.

    Periodically, and with no consistency in timing or frequency, my VHS tapes will be playing normally, and then for about 1 second, will stop playback, then resume playback where it would have been if it had played back normally. Does this make sense?

    I am trying digitize my old tapes (only selected portions though, so I have to watch each tape all the way through). But, I don’t want those glitches in the digital files.

    Can anyone make a recommendation? I have cleaned the heads, to no avail.
